How to make it

  • In a saute pan, add olive oil and rosemary and then turn to medium heat. You want to start the oil and rosemary off cold so the flavors will infuse together as it gets hot.
  • Put an even coat of salt and pepper on both sides of the steak.
  • Once the rosemary is sizzling, it is time to add the steaks. Cook on the first side for 5-7 minutes and then flip. When you flip the steaks, you want a nice crust to have formed. This is the caramelization of the meat and will help lock in the steak’s juices. Watch the video to learn just when the steak is finished cooking!
